Lot #88John Berry ‘Jack’ Hobbs, Surrey & England 1905-1934. Single page letter handwritten in ink on Surrey C.C.C. headed note paper, dated 30th April 1932. Writing to a ‘Master Mason’, Hobbs states, ‘I believe that if your suggestion was adopted interest in cricket would be revived and that the matches would draw big gates.
